Project partners

Region of Waterloo Waste Management Division

The Region of Waterloo manages one active landfill and six closed landfills in the Waterloo region. It has been operating the Waterloo landfill since 1973 and employs a number of environmental safeguards and monitoring programs to protect the surrounding ecosystem. The Region of Waterloo is a key partner to this project and will provide the project team with access to its landfills.

Telops, Inc.

Based in Quebec City, Telops designs and manufactures high-performance hyperspectral imaging systems and infrared cameras that can be used for a variety of applications across industries, including research, defense, and oil and gas, among others. Telops, Inc. is a key partner to this project and will provide support on the use of hyperspectral imaging and infrared camera for greenhouse gas monitoring, a method with significant potential for improving the accuracy of site-scale emissions data.

ECCC – Waste Reduction and Management Division

As part of its responsibility for managing and reducing waste, the Waste Reduction and Management Division identifies approaches and best practices that will reduce pollutant and greenhouse gas emissions. They are a key partner to this project and their collaboration will ensure that the project’s research priorities are aligned with those of the federal government, as well as facilitating knowledge mobilization to end users.
